package mta_sts
import (
"fmt"
"io"
"log"
"net"
"net/http"
"strings"
"sync"
"time"
)
// cachedPolicy holds a policy and when it expires
type cachedPolicy struct {
policy *Policy
policyID string // From DNS TXT record
expiresAt time.Time
}
var (
policyCache = make(map[string]*cachedPolicy)
cacheMutex sync.RWMutex
httpClient = &http.Client{
Timeout: 10 * time.Second,
}
)
// fetchDNSTXTRecord fetches the MTA-STS DNS TXT record for a domain.
// Returns the policy ID if found, empty string otherwise.
// Format: _mta-sts.<domain> TXT v=STSv1; id=<id>
func fetchDNSTXTRecord(domain string) string {
// Query DNS for _mta-sts.<domain> TXT record
txtDomain := "_mta-sts." + domain
records, err := net.LookupTXT(txtDomain)
if err != nil {
log.Printf("[mta-sts] DNS TXT lookup for %s failed: %v", txtDomain, err)
return ""
}
// Parse TXT records for MTA-STS format
for _, record := range records {
// Expected format: v=STSv1; id=<id>
if strings.HasPrefix(record, "v=STSv1") {
// Parse id= value
parts := strings.Split(record, ";")
for _, part := range parts {
part = strings.TrimSpace(part)
if strings.HasPrefix(part, "id=") {
id := strings.TrimPrefix(part, "id=")
log.Printf("[mta-sts] DNS TXT record found for %s: id=%s", domain, id)
return id
}
}
}
}
log.Printf("[mta-sts] no valid MTA-STS DNS TXT record for %s", domain)
return ""
}
// FetchPolicy fetches an MTA-STS policy for a domain.
// It checks the DNS TXT record first (_mta-sts.<domain>), then fetches from HTTPS.
// Caches the policy respecting the policy's max_age.
// If no policy is found or fails to fetch, returns nil (policy optional).
// RFC 8461 compliant.
func FetchPolicy(domain string) *Policy {
// Step 1: Check DNS TXT record to get policy ID
dnsID := fetchDNSTXTRecord(domain)
// Step 2: Check cache
cacheMutex.RLock()
if cached, ok := policyCache[domain]; ok {
// Cache hit: check if still valid
if time.Now().Before(cached.expiresAt) {
// Check if policy ID changed
if dnsID == "" || dnsID == cached.policyID {
// Policy unchanged, return cached
cacheMutex.RUnlock()
log.Printf("[mta-sts] using cached policy for %s (id=%s)", domain, cached.policyID)
return cached.policy
}
// Policy ID changed, need to refetch
log.Printf("[mta-sts] policy ID changed for %s (old=%s, new=%s), refetching", domain, cached.policyID, dnsID)
}
}
cacheMutex.RUnlock()
// Step 3: Fetch HTTPS policy (cache miss or ID changed)
url := fmt.Sprintf("https://mta-sts.%s/.well-known/mta-sts.txt", domain)
req, err := http.NewRequest("GET", url, nil)
if err != nil {
log.Printf("[mta-sts] failed to create request for %s: %v", domain, err)
return nil
}
// Add User-Agent header (some servers require this)
req.Header.Set("User-Agent", "GoMail/1.0 (+https://github.com/yourusername/gomail)")
resp, err := httpClient.Do(req)
if err != nil {
log.Printf("[mta-sts] failed to fetch policy for %s: %v", domain, err)
return nil
}
defer resp.Body.Close()
if resp.StatusCode != 200 {
log.Printf("[mta-sts] non-200 response for %s: %d (URL: %s)", domain, resp.StatusCode, url)
return nil
}
// Read response body (limit to 64KB to prevent abuse)
body, err := io.ReadAll(io.LimitReader(resp.Body, 64*1024))
if err != nil {
log.Printf("[mta-sts] failed to read policy body for %s: %v", domain, err)
return nil
}
// Parse policy
policy, err := ParsePolicy(string(body))
if err != nil {
log.Printf("[mta-sts] failed to parse policy for %s: %v", domain, err)
return nil
}
// Step 4: Cache policy respecting max_age
cacheMutex.Lock()
policyCache[domain] = &cachedPolicy{
policy: policy,
policyID: dnsID,
expiresAt: time.Now().Add(time.Duration(policy.MaxAge) * time.Second),
}
cacheMutex.Unlock()
log.Printf("[mta-sts] fetched policy for %s (mode=%s, id=%s, max_age=%d)", domain, policy.Mode, dnsID, policy.MaxAge)
return policy
}
// ClearPolicyCache clears the policy cache (useful for testing)
func ClearPolicyCache() {
cacheMutex.Lock()
defer cacheMutex.Unlock()
policyCache = make(map[string]*cachedPolicy)
}
